Understanding the Foundation of Chronic Bronchitis

A medical diagnosis manifested by a productive cough of the sputum occurring for more than three months can be deemed as chronic bronchitis. It can occur consecutively for two years along with the obstruction on air passages. Pulmonary testing helps in proper diagnosis through documentation of reversible characteristics of airways obstruction.

The current foundations of chronic bronchitis management are sympathomimetic agents and inhaled ipratropium bromide. Although theophyllinne is a very important therapy, its usage is only limited to narrow therapeutic effects. Orally taken steroids are reserved from patients demonstrating improvements in airflow. Antibiotics also play an important role for alleviating acute exacerbations. Others include smoking cessation, nutritional and hydration support, supplemental oxygen, and strengthening respiratory muscles.

Chronic bronchitis is considered one of the most common COPD (chronic obstructive pulmonary disease) illnesses. In fact, this is the fourth major death cause in the U.S. There are approximately ten million Americans who are affected by COPD to some extent causing 40,000 deaths in a year.

The major risk factor in developing chronic bronchitis is cigarette smoking. More than ninety percent of the patients have smoking histories, although fifteen percent of cigarette smokers are diagnosed ultimately with obstructive disease of the airways. Studies revealed that persistent active markers of airway inflammation upon bronchial specimen’s biopsy are found in symptomatic ex-smokers, even if these people already halted their smoking habit for thirteen years.

There are three major bacterial pathogens found in people with chronic bronchitis. It includes Streptococcus pneumoniae, Moraxella catarrhalis, and Haemophilus influenzae. A speculative explanation between chronic bronchitis and infection interactions is due to the low colonization density of infectious agents on the lower respiratory tract which cause inflammatory reaction and triggers succeeding acute exacerbations.

Documentation which supports this concept is taken from various studies of patients affected by chronic bronchitis. The bacteria associated with IgE circulate in the body of the patients triggering histamine release after exposure to similar cultured bacteria of the lower respiratory tracts.  Added mechanisms including neurogenic inflammation is then developed causing chronic bronchitis symptomatic flare-ups. Thus the disease may continue because inflammatory mediators are sustained.

Diagnostic testing on the obstruction of the air passages must be done. Pulmonary function testing is recommended to determine how the patient responds to inhaled therapy such as bronchodilators. The obstructive disease of the airway is defined by the measured FEV1 (forced expiratory volume)/ FVC (forced vital capacity) ratio.

Most adults over their mid-life years, physiologic changes related to their age and elasticity of their lungs can cause a 30mL FEV1 decline in a year. Progressive declines of FEV1 rates means prolonged suffering from chronic bronchitis. The obstruction in the air passages caused by excessive sputum production can confirm chronic bronchitis diagnosis.

1. Blood tests. Advanced chronic bronchitis is determined through blood sampling taken from the artery. Usually, hypoxemia is very common characterized by ventilatory failure next to inflammation and bronchospasm. If ventilatory exchange of gas worsens, the condition is called concomitant hypercapnia. Testing through blood samples can also determine mild polycythemia.

2.  Chest radiograph. This tests although correlate poorly with chronic bronchitis symptoms in many patients, still, findings can be determined such as blebs, hyperinflation, bullae, peribronchial markings, and diaphragmatic flattening.

3. Electrocardiogram. This test is able to recognize disturbances in the supraventricular rhythm which include atrial flutter or atrial fibrillation, atrial tachycardia having “P” pulmonale.  Airway biopsy findings also include submucosal and mucosal inflammation, hyperplasia of goblet cell, and increased muscle smoothness on the small noncartilaginous air passage. 

4. Sputum cultures. This is limited for patients that have never been admitted in hospitals but displays acute chronic bronchitis exacerbations. It is because cultures of samples never reflect any presence of the organisms in bronchial distal levels. The sputum’s gram stain is a way of determining if antibiotic therapy is needed. Protected-tip sputum cultures are suggested for hospitalized patients especially if atypical organisms cause the exacerbation.

The whole ten years of mortality rate after the chronic bronchitis diagnosis is fifty percent. Respiratory failure after acute exacerbation is often the most terminal event. It is because bacterial infections often follow, characterized by fever, purulent sputum, and worst poor ventilation symptoms. Other precipitants include seasonal changes, infections of the upper respiratory, medications, and prolong exposure to pollutants and irritants.  However, understanding the role of mediators which cause inflammation in chronic bronchitis led on a better management of the disease.

Cause of Bronchitis and Tests Done To Determine It

The most common disease associated with respiratory system is bronchitis. It is often accompanied by a cold or flu and affects people regardless of age. If your immune system is weak or you are a chain smoker, then you are greatly exposed to develop chronic bronchitis. In few cases, developing asthmatic bronchitis is also possible.

Smoking is considered to be a serious cause of bronchitis which can lead to other complications like pneumonia. The substances found in cigarettes as well other tobacco causes bronchial tubes irritation. Environmental pollution and exposures to chemicals can also lead to developing chronic bronchitis. In addition, second-hand smokes as shown in some studies can also cause chronic bronchitis.

Mostly, chronic bronchitis is diagnosed among metal molders, grain handlers, coal miners, and other dust-related occupation. Symptoms of chronic bronchitis worsen if air pollutants and sulfur dioxide also increases.

However, bronchitis is brought about by viruses. Within a few days, these viruses may disappear without medications. If bacteria is the cause of bronchitis, then antibiotics is needed to completely overcome it.

Bronchitis can either be chronic or acute. Acute bronchitis generates extreme symptoms. It normally clears up immediately if viruses caused it. Chronic bronchitis produces milder symptoms but later on can aggravate. This is often persistent with recidivating character. Chronic bronchitis requires continuous treatment to prevent symptoms from recurring.

Bronchitis manifests different symptoms including coughs, breath shortness, soreness, discomfort, excessive mucus production, headache, wheezing, chest pain, and fever. Fever is present due to bacteria infections posing any possible complications.

Among the COPD (chronic obstructive pulmonary diseases) illnesses, bronchitis mostly affects more people. And despite its large affected population, it is usually misdiagnosed. Insufficient clinical examination can misinterpret bronchitis with allergies, asthma, and sinusitis.

The doctor will ask your medical background which includes pervious and recent smoking habits. Your endurance is also questioned whether or not it is easy for you to climb stairs or walk a long distance. Using a stethoscope, the doctor will examine your chest and back and listen to your normal breathing. In this way, signs of bronchitis can be determined.

However, the best way to confirm the presence and seriousness of bronchitis is to undergo PFT or pulmonary function tests. Keep in mind that these tests can be done if causes are known. It includes:

1. Spirometry. An instrument called spirometer is utilized to measure the air inhaled and exhaled from your lungs. Air volumes are measured to determine the ability of your lungs to hold and exhale air.

2.   Peak flow meter. It measures the PEFR (peak expiratory flow rate). PEFR is the maximum quantity of air that you can exhale upon forced exhalation.

3. Chest x-ray. This is suggested by a doctor to know if pneumonia problems are present. Mild x-ray changes can be a sign of chronic bronchitis.

4. ABG (arterial blood gas) test. This determines the amount of carbon dioxide and oxygen in your blood. A blood is drawn from your artery. The procedure can make you very uncomfortable. Analysis of your blood gas is useful if oxygen therapy can be advised in case your blood oxygen is very low.

5. Additional tests are necessary if other problems related to your health are involved. If infections are present, sputum and blood tests as well as cultures are conducted to determine the causes of infections.

There are different factors when considering treatments for bronchitis. If it is not caused by bacteria, unblocking the obstruction from the airways is done. Medical treatments inhaled medications helpful in unblocking the air passages of your respiratory tract. Bronchodilators are widely used for asthmatic bronchitis and chronic bronchitis.

Bronchitis inflamed the bronchial tubes, mucous membrane, and other tissues and organs associated with the breathing process. Once these fragile organs of the respiratory get irritated and inflamed, excessive mucus is produced so that external agents such as irritants and dusts cannot penetrate. Excess mucus clogs the air passage and blocks the air from going into the lungs. This is the time when a person experiences cough, wheezing, or breathing difficulty.

Basically, bronchitis is not easy to diagnose. It is because its symptoms are also present in other respiratory diseases such as asthma and sinusitis. But these careful laboratory analyses and physical examinations help a lot.

Knowing the Difference between Bronchitis and Pneumonia

Bronchitis and pneumonia is not synonymous. However, both are diseases affecting the lower respiratory system. Typically, it affects the airways going to the lungs, so it is imperative that a person should learn the major differences of the diseases to have a better understanding.

A severe lung infection is called pneumonia. The alveoli are filled with other liquid and pus. Thus the normal flow of oxygen is blocked. The blood is then getting less amounts of oxygen. In the absence of oxygen in your body, the cells fail to work properly. Proper treatment should be given, because less supply of oxygen and widespread infection can lead to death.

There are several factors which cause pneumonia, but the major cause of pneumonia is bacteria. The symptoms may include a headache, severe fatigue, loss of appetite, excessive sweating, skin is clammy when touched, and some degree of confusion.

- Streptococcus pneumoniae is a bacterium affecting twenty to sixty percent of adults and thirteen to thirty percent of children. This type of pneumonia is considered as community-acquired. Streptococcus classified as Group A or streptococcus pyogenes also causes pneumonia.  

- Staphylococcus aureus is responsible for acquired pneumonias in hospitals affecting ten to fifteen percent of people. This is often linked with patients having a weak immune system and viral influenza.

- Another bacteria present in cases of community-acquired pneumonias, people having chronic lung diseases, and children having cystic fibrosis is the gram-negative bacteria.

- Viral causes include RSV (respiratory syncytial virus), HPV (human parainfluenza virus), SARS (severe acute respiratory distress syndrome), herpesviruses,   influenza, and adenoviruses.

There are several types of pneumonia which you should also learn.

- Bacterial organisms cause atypical pneumonias including the walking pneumonia. A mild symptom like dry cough is apparent. However, hospital care is not needed.

- Aspiration pneumonia is a condition wherein the bacteria are present in the mouth. It is harmless if it stays there. But if gag reflex weakens, bacteria can penetrate your lungs causing the infection.

- Opportunistic pneumonia is harmless as long as the immune system is healthy. It can be harmful for people with vulnerable immune systems especially to illness and infection.

- Regional and occupational pneumonias are caused by exposure to chemicals. People who are exposed to cattle are at high risk of getting pneumonia due to anthrax.

Bronchitis is a disease affecting the bronchi. It is responsible for carrying the air from your trachea into your lungs. Inflammation due to irritation and infection can damage the cells on the bronchi areas. Normally, these cells contain cilia which remove and trap foreign particles that you breathe every day.

Blockage of the cilia causes obstruction on the airways increasing the irritation since the debris cannot easily flow. Mucus is then produced resembling to that of a cough. It makes the airways more vulnerable to infection and damages the tissue if irritation continues. Bronchitis has two types.

- Acute bronchitis can last for ten days. This is often accompanied by a severe flu or cold. Take note, bronchitis can start without any infection.

- Chronic bronchitis can last for three months or above. The symptoms are recurrent. So it must be always checked because it can threaten your life. This condition may also occur from a series attacks of acute bronchitis. It may also gradually develop because of inhaling dirty air or heavy smoking.

Viruses affect approximately ninety percent of people with acute bronchitis. Other cases are caused by repetitive exposures to irritants including smoke. This may develop chronic bronchitis. Using antibiotic is not effective because it cannot eradicate irritants or viral illnesses. It can only be effective with bacterial diseases. Moreover, you should never be confused of an asthma which produces significant amounts of cough and little wheezing. Often it is misdiagnosed as acute bronchitis.

The therapies that are most effective in treating bronchitis is being patient, avoid irritants, and maintain good nutrition. Some cases of viral bronchitis can last from eight to twelve weeks. Chronic bronchitis which is considered severe causes bronchi dilation. This makes the condition more susceptible to bacterial and severe infections caused by drugs.

It is very important to determine the differences between pneumonia and bronchitis. Health is very important thus proper diagnosis is essential for acquiring proper treatment.

Medications That Can Battle Bronchitis

There are basically two kinds of bronchitis, acute and chronic bronchitis. These two may have the same last names but they vary from their causative effects and treatment prescribed to control the diseases.

Acute bronchitis is a short-term illness that becomes rampant during the cold seasons. It is usually followed by a viral infection and can go together with a bacterial infection. Acute bronchitis is self-limiting which clears itself within fourteen days but the cough may continue. Like any other upper respiratory tract infections, having acute bronchitis can raise chance of developing pneumonia.

People who are at risk of getting acute bronchitis are infants, very young children, and the old adults. This is due to the fact that infants and very young children still have underdeveloped immune systems, while the old adults, on the other hand, have immune systems that have become weaker due to ageing. Other group populations who are at risk are smokers and those with preexisting lung and/or heart ailments. People who are often exposed to pollution are also at risk of being afflicted with acute bronchitis.

Chronic bronchitis is also an inflammation of the respiratory tract with an accompaniment of phlegm expectoration and coughing. But in chronic bronchitis, the signs ands symptoms are at hand for no less than 3 months for two successive years.

Chronic bronchitis may be caused by the inhalation of respiratory airway irritants. Airway irritants may be in the form of cigarette smoking or pollution or a combination of both. Because this disease advances gradually, middle aged individuals and the elderly are expected to be diagnosed with this malady.

The main objective for the treatment of both acute and chronic bronchitis is to alleviate the symptoms.

For acute bronchitis, treatment consists of lots of intake of fluids, quitting smoking, taking a break, humidifying the home environment, and medications (in case of fever and pain). Acetaminophen is the most prescribed medication to fight pain and fever. Another is aspirin, but this is contraindicated for children and pregnant women due to the fact that this drug is suspected to be the cause of Reye’s syndrome among children. For women, it may cause severe bleeding.

Anti-cough medicines are taken when the sufferer experiences dry cough (cough without phlegm). But if the individual is experiencing cough with phlegm, then it should be left as it is and let the phlegm come out naturally. This is because if cough is suppressed and the phlegm is contained within, then it will eventually accumulate in the air passages which will cause an obstruction and may become a hotbed for dangerous microorganisms.

Expectorants, on the other hand, are medications that help liquidify or thin out the thick mucus in the lungs to make it easier to cough out.

Moreover, if the physician has detected a bacterial infection then an antibiotic medication may be prescribed. Intake of antibiotic medications should be done religiously as the physician ordered because any lapse may only cause the return of the disease or worse, the bacteria may produce a strain that could become immune to the medication.

Antibiotic medications may include the following:
? azithromycin
? trimethoprim or sulfamethazole
? clarithromycin
? tetracycline or ampicillin
? amoxicillin (for children below eight years of age due to the fact that tetracycline causes discoloration on the teeth that have not come out)

As for chronic bronchitis, treatment is a bit more multifaceted than acute bronchitis. The physician would need to carefully evaluate the patient for other health problems before a treatment plan can be employed to control the disease. Including in the treatment plan are changes in lifestyle that will involve stoppage of smoking and keeping away from polluted environments. Regular exercise may also help in the control of the disease.

Medications for chronic bronchitis include anti-inflammatory medications and bronchodilators. Anti-inflammatory drugs decrease the inflammation in the respiratory tract tissues.

The following are commonly prescribed anti-inflammatory drugs:
? Corticosteroids (i.e. prednisone, can be taken either as an oral medication or through IV)
? Ipratropium (also reduces the amount of mucus produced)

Meanwhile, bronchodilators help loosen up the bronchial muscles which then permits increase air flow in the respiratory passages. These can be taken in orally or by inhalation through a nebulizer (an apparatus that transport medication to the respiratory tract). Bronchodilators may include the following:
? metaproterenol
? albuterol

With the advancement of chronic bronchitis, the individual afflicted may eventually require supplemental oxygen. And in the later stages of the disease, the patient may need to be in the hospital if he or she developed severe complications.

In addition to conventional medications, herbal medicines can be also included in the treatment plan. Herbal medicines may be inhaled (like eucalyptus) or taken as tea made from mullein or Verbascum thapsus, coltsfoot or Tussilago farfara, and anise seed or Pimpinella anisum.

There are numerous medications out there and it is best to consult the physician to know which drug can best help treat and/or control bronchitis.

Pregnant Women with Bronchitis

Bronchitis is an ailment of the airways manifested by the existence of sputum production and cough for at least three months in each of two successive years. From the name itself, bronchitis is the inflammation and infection of the bronchial tree. The bronchial tree is composed of tubes that bring air to the lungs. When these get inflamed and infected, the tubes swell and produce thick mucus inside of them which makes it difficult to breathe.

There are basically two kinds of bronchitis: acute (meaning short term) bronchitis and chronic (meaning long term) bronchitis. Acute bronchitis is mainly caused by viruses and bacteria. Chronic bronchitis on the other hand is caused by smoking or environmental pollutants that causes an irritation on the airways.

During pregnancy the woman’s body undergoes a lot of changes. Her body now consumes oxygen and nutrients not just for her own well-being but for the baby inside her as well. The health of a pregnant woman with respiratory problems can be quite a predicament for physicians. There are major factors that are involved when dealing with the health of pregnant women such as their anatomical and physiological alterations to pregnancy, balancing both fetal and maternal needs, and the pregnant woman’s vulnerability to diseases. Although there may be modifications in the care of pregnant women with respiratory health problems, such as, bronchitis, management and treatment of the said health predicament is similar to those of nonpregnant individuals.

Respiratory health problems have the possibility to get worse in pregnancy because of the rising uterus tends to squeeze the diaphragm, decreasing the dimension of available space in the lungs and the size of thoracic cavity just when lung function is essential to supply sufficient oxygen exchange for the mother and the fetus.

Moreover, histologic evaluations of the upper respiratory tract during pregnancy expose hyperemia (increase amount of blood), glandular hyperactivity (increase workload of the glands), increased mucopolysaccharide content, and increased phagocytic activity. These alterations seem to be caused by the increase in estrogen levels. As a result, pregnant women experience nose bleeding and nasal stuffiness.

Being knowledgeable enough about the changes in respiratory physiology among pregnant women is crucial to their care and management when they become affected by a respiratory disease. As you may well know, these changes permit the mother-to-be to meet the metabolic needs of the unborn child.

The following are signs and symptoms of bronchitis:

? Fatigue
? Low grade fever
? Chest aches
? Wheezing
? Labored breathing or dyspnea which is worsened by physical exertion
? Cough with sputum or mucus
? Rales, these are abnormal lung sounds that can be heard in the lungs through the stethoscope

To diagnose the disease, tests are utilized by the doctors in addition to the obvious signs and symptoms in the confirmation of the disease such as pulmonary lung function tests, pulse oxymetry, arterial blood gas, chest x-ray, and sputum examinations

Treatment for bronchitis in pregnant women is similar to those individuals who are not pregnant. In any case, if the disease is caused by a virus then an antibiotic is useless (which is prescribed for bacteria-caused bronchitis). Acute bronchitis is usually self-limiting and may clear out within a week. General treatment is comprised of complete rest, lots of fluid intake, use of humidifiers to clear out the lung congestions, and avoiding air pollutants such as smoking. Although aspirin is prescribed to common individuals, pregnant women are not allowed to take this since it can cause bleeding and may induce complications.

Furthermore, prevention is still better than the cure. And being in a vulnerable state, pregnant women should always be careful with their bodies like always wash their hands (to avoid bacterial or viral bronchitis) and stop smoking or avoid smokers. It is also recommended that pregnant women obtain a flu vaccine especially if they are going to be pregnant during the influenza season.  Although the vaccine will not wholly prevent the woman from getting afflicted with bronchitis, it will at least shield her from certain strains of virus caused respiratory illnesses.

Any respiratory predicament can create serious damage to the unborn child if allowed to progress until the mother’s oxygen- carbon dioxide exchange is altered and heavily compromised.
